7.4.1.1 Devices Menu Page
Scan
In the Devices menu page, click on the Scan button and wait for the netpad to com-
plete its scan (approximately 20 seconds). When scanning starts, the ‘Scan’ button
will change to ‘Stop’, and if needed you can click on this button to stop the process.
Once scanning is complete, all discovered devices will be displayed in the list box,
with Name, Address, Active status, and PIN information.
If the discovered device has been given a unique Name by its owner, that name is
used to identify it along with its Bluetooth Address. To see the Address of the Blue-
tooth radio in your netpad, click on the Property tab of the Bluetooth Controls menu
(see “Property Menu Page” on page 136).
Note: During scanning, addresses are scanned for first, and then the names.
Therefore, for remote devices that are not in good Bluetooth radio cover-
age, the scanning process may complete without retrieving all the names.
The Active column indicates whether any service is activated for that device. When
a service is activated, the device will show up on the list even when it is not detected
during the scan.
The PIN column indicates whether you have a PIN (password) set for the device.
At this point you can either query for services or set the PIN for each device.
Once you highlight a device in the list box, both the Services and Set PIN buttons
become available.
